Subject: NimbusQueue 2.8 — log compaction ready for release

Hi release team,

The compaction changes for NimbusQueue are merged and soak-tested. Segment merges now run in bounded batches, so consumer lag during compaction stays under two seconds. No config migration is required. Please cut the release from the build identified by the token below.

build token for tawif-bahip: htk31_68bba16e1afabfef4ecc69408c06f16

Break-Glass Access: Pinwheel Address Autocomplete

If the autocomplete widget's admin panel is unreachable and suggestions are garbage in prod, break glass: grab the emergency role from the access tool, note it in the incident channel, and expect an audit ping within the hour. The emergency role activation prompts for the team recovery passphrase, recorded just below.

recovery phrase for fajeg-kawep: druix-gorius-briax-ulaeth-fraox-lammir-pelox-jormir-pelwyn-julir

### Step 3: Configure the tracking webhook

Welcome aboard. The Parcelight webhook receives carrier scan events and forwards them to the shipment timeline service. First, set `PARCELIGHT_WEBHOOK_PATH=/hooks/scans` and confirm the listener port matches the load balancer rule in staging. Incoming payloads are rejected unless their signature matches our shared verification secret, which the service reads from the environment file, so add that line directly below this step.

vault entry, hahaf-tahop: VAULT_KEY3=84f

MEMO — Harkwell Instruments

To: Department Heads

Quick update: we've kicked off the search for a second-source supplier for the Veltrix sensor housings. Relying solely on Drossmere Fabrication has bitten us twice this year, so Procurement is shortlisting three candidates by end of month. Expect sample evaluations to land with Engineering shortly after. Context on why this matters strategically follows below.

board note of kadug-tawig: Only 5 of the 100 pilot accounts renewed Oliath, so a churn review is set for April 15.